How To Choose a Roofing Company

Roof installation is a large home improvement project that can cost upwards of twenty thousand dollars when all is said and done. It's essential to research and find the most skilled and reliable roofing professional for the job. Here are some key considerations when choosing a roofing contractor.

  • References and reviews: Vet companies thoroughly by verifying on review sites such as Google, Yelp, or the Better Business Bureau (BBB) that they have consistently positive feedback. Request recent local references from the company to learn more.
  • Warranties and guarantees: The best roofers provide robust manufacturer warranties on shingles lasting over 30 years, together with at least a 5-year labor guarantee. Avoid companies with less robust coverage.
  • Roofing materials and products: Quality roofing materials from top brands can withstand Kennedy's weather and last decades. Avoid contractors pushing cheap or generic materials. Review shingle samples before deciding.
  • Responsiveness and communication: From the time you get a quote to project completion, the company should keep you regularly updated. A representative should respond to questions and deal with any issues during the project.
  • Experience and credentials: Providers with a decade or more of experience show consistent quality and customer satisfaction. Before hiring, make sure the company has appropriate licenses, bonding, and insurance. Ask about professional certifications, such as those from the National Roofing Contractors Association.
  • Detailed written estimate: Dependable roofing companies will provide a thorough written proposal. The quote should specify the full project scope, materials to be used, and full price with no surprise charges. Avoid companies that provide unclear quotes, or ones that seem way too high or low.

Signs Your Roof Needs Repair or Replacement

Though most homeowners don't think about their roof every day, it provides critical protections for your home. Be attentive for these common signs that your roof may need inspection and repairs from a professional roofer.

Roof Age

Your roof's age and material are key factors. Asphalt shingles, the most common residential roofing material, typically last about 20 to 25 years before needing to be replaced. Have your roof evaluated if it’s nearing or past this lifespan to determine if it needs to be replaced.

Leaks or Water Stains in Your Home

One of the clearest signs of a roof problem is leaking. Stains on insulation, walls, and ceilings — or in your attic — usually indicate that water is seeping through damaged or worn shingles. Don't ignore small leaks, because even these can lead to mold growth and roof deterioration.

Exposed Roof Decking Underneath Shingles

If you can see roof decking or sheathing beneath your shingles, it means those shingles are severely curling or losing their seal and need to be replaced. Shingles should lie flat to prevent water from entering your house.

Cracked, Broken, or Missing Shingles

Examine your shingles closely from a safe ladder or while on the ground. Look for shingles that are cracked or no longer have their protective granule layer. Storms can cause roof damage over time. To keep your roof in good shape, replace any shingles that have become detached or are openly gaping.

Flashing Deterioration Around Roof Penetrations

Roof flashing creates a watertight seal around valleys, vents, chimneys, and other areas where water can leak into your home. Peeling, cracked, or deteriorated flashing can allow leaks. We recommend promptly resolving any flashing issues that come up.

Sagging Roof Line

An uneven roofline may be a sign of a structural issue that requires professional evaluation. Without properly addressing and resolving the issue, a sagging roof will worsen over time.

Pennsylvania does not have any specific roofing contractor licensing requirements, but all contractors who complete more than $5,000 worth of home improvements annually must register with the Attorney General's Office. Proof of insurance is required to register. Some municipalities also have additional requirements.
